What is permission to mortgage?
Permission to mortgage refers to the official approval required from relevant authorities or entities to mortgage a property. This permission ensures that the property owner has the legal right to mortgage the property, and all necessary checks and balances are in place. Obtaining this permission is essential to avoid legal complications and ensure a smooth mortgage process. It often involves submitting various documents and adhering to specific regulations laid out by the authorities.
Types of permissions required:
1. Government permissions
Depending on the location and type of property, you may need to obtain permission from local government bodies. This could include municipal corporations, land revenue departments, or other regulatory authorities.
2. Institutional permissions
If the property is already mortgaged or under some financial obligation, you might need permission from the existing lender or financial institution. This ensures that all parties are aware of the new mortgage and there are no conflicting claims on the property.
3. Legal permissions
Certain properties may have legal restrictions or pending litigations that require resolution before they can be mortgaged. Legal permissions ensure that the property is free from any legal hindrances.
Process of obtaining permission
Step 1: Identify the type of mortgage loan
First, determine the types of mortgage loans available and select the one that best suits your needs. Understanding the different loan types will help you navigate the permission process more effectively.
Step 2: Gather the required documents
Collect all necessary documents, such as property papers, identification proofs, and financial statements. These documents are crucial for verifying ownership and financial stability.
Step 3: Submit an application
Submit your application to the relevant authorities along with the required documents. This step may involve filling out forms, paying fees, and providing additional information as requested.
Step 4: Follow up
After submitting the application, regularly follow up with the authorities to ensure that the process is moving forward. Prompt responses to any queries can help expedite the approval.
Step 5: Obtain permission
Once all checks are complete and the authorities are satisfied, you will receive the official permission to mortgage your property. Keep this document safe, as it is essential for finalising the mortgage.
Legal considerations and requirements:
When obtaining permission to mortgage, it is important to consider the legal aspects. This includes ensuring that the property is free from any legal disputes, verifying that all ownership documents are in order, and complying with local regulations. Legal counsel can provide valuable assistance in navigating these requirements and ensuring that all legal obligations are met.
